Richard Molloy, July 1, 2024. ... Just one kilogram of SF 6 released into the atmosphere is equivalent to 23,500 kg of CO 2 —making it by far the most potent greenhouse gas. SF 6 sticks around too, staying in the atmosphere for more than 3,200 years.

WebJan 15, 2024 · “It is true that SF 6 has between 22,000 and 23,500 times higher global warming potential than CO2 when taken over a 100-year perspective. Because it’s so stable, the gas has an estimated lifetime of up to 3,200 years.

WebOct 23, 2024 · The amount of the gas – known as SF6 – in the atmosphere is minute, only about three parts per trillion by volume, but its global warming potential is significant.
